Responsibilities

Each editor within the Editorial Board assumes a pivotal role in the peer review process and upholding journal standards. Editors are entrusted with assessing manuscript submissions to ascertain alignment with the journal's scope while ensuring adherence to the following imperatives:

Quality Assurance: Editors are tasked with ensuring the originality and scientific rigor of each manuscript, safeguarding against factual inaccuracies.

Ethical Compliance: Editors must ensure adherence to internationally accepted ethical guidelines, including proper citation practices and the protection of confidential data, particularly in studies involving human subjects.

Reviewer Assignment: Editors are tasked with appointing suitable reviewers based on their expertise, thereby facilitating comprehensive and informed evaluations.

Decision Making: Editors wield authority in determining the fate of submitted manuscripts, basing their decisions on reviewer feedback and the manuscript's scientific merit.

Editorial Integrity: Editors must maintain impartiality in decision-making, abstaining from the disclosure of manuscript information to unauthorized parties and refraining from utilizing unpublished data without author consent.

Archiving: Editors are responsible for ensuring the proper archiving of published articles in reputable databases, ensuring enduring accessibility and visibility.

Editorial Autonomy: ScienceHood Open Access Journals affords complete editorial autonomy to the Editorial Board, with decisions guided solely by considerations of scientific validity and relevance, irrespective of author background or external influences.

Editorial Policy

Our editorial policies are meticulously crafted to safeguard and enhance the reliability and excellence of our journals, all the while prioritizing the interests of our esteemed readership. At ScienceHood Open Access Journals, we afford our Editorial Board members complete autonomy, empowering them with the authority to curate the journal's content without any external influence on the assessment of manuscripts. The decision-making process regarding the acceptance or rejection of submissions remains uninfluenced by factors such as authors' nationality, ethnicity, race, religion, or political affiliations. Neither private nor governmental entities beyond the purview of the journal have any sway over these decisions, ensuring an impartial and objective editorial process. Determinations are made solely based on the merit of the research, assessing its innovation, novelty, quality, and scientific significance for our readership.

Editors are tasked with ensuring that all published articles align with the journal's scope, adhering to principles of relevance, integrity, scientific rigor, originality, potential interest, completeness, clarity, and ethical standards. Decisions are rendered strictly on the basis of the scientific validity and relevance of the submissions to the broader scientific community.
